St Michael House is ideally located on Melville Road within the North Edgbaston area, a well-established urban neighbourhood just a short distance from Birmingham city centre.
The property enjoys convenient access to a range of local shops, supermarkets, cafés and everyday amenities, with several stores including Tesco Express and independent retailers within walking distance.
The property is well-connected, with Five Ways train station approximately 1.5 miles away, providing direct links into Birmingham New Street and beyond.
There are also frequent bus routes and nearby Metro links, making commuting into the city centre and surrounding areas straightforward.
There are a wide range of primary and secondary schools within the local area, making the property suitable for a variety of buyers.
Residents benefit from nearby green space including St Augustine’s Memorial Ground, providing a pleasant outdoor environment within close proximity.
Edgbaston itself is known for its accessibility to leisure facilities, dining options and the wider attractions of Birmingham city centre.
